    I use the "drip & flick" method:

    Place a tooth pick into the air hole from the top. This keeps unwanted juice out of the air chamber.

    Add some drops to the wick. Hold the carto from the top and flick it towards the ground like an old style mercury thermometer. This forces the juice down into the wick faster. Add more drops, then flick some more. Observe the wick. Once it will hold no more liquid before pooling on top, its ready to go into the tank.

    I don't count the drops, as different size droppers make different size drops and throw you off in the end. I judge how much is enough by the appearance of the wick. It should look like a wet slushy drink.

    get syringe and put about 2mls of juice in 18gauge needle inbetween the carto material and steel then push plunger slowly in and lift needle towards top slowly usin about 1ml to get to the top then pullout needle go to opposite side, put needle back in to the bottom of carto between carto material and steel and repeat.thats the most foolproof for me.the more you do it this way the faster and better at it you get.this is just my way.it may not work for you.but does for me.sorry if ive confused anyone.but I fought with these for a long time til I finally figgerd them out.now single coil cartos rock!!and are cheaper.and yes I clean used cartos too!.Rick
